Ransomville Speedway Officials working on 2019 Schedule: Sportsman to feature all four major touring series!

It’s been a busy off season as Ransomville Officials have been working hard on the 2019 schedule. 2019 will be a busy season for the Investor’s Service Sportsman Class! 2019 will see all 4 major Sportsman touring series visit the track!

Among the highlights:

Friday July 19th will see the second visit from the Grit Series! The Grit Series always puts on a great show and we look forward to working with the Stark Family!

Tuesday August 6th will see the mighty Super Dirtcar Big Blocks series come to town! In an added twist, the ROC Sportsman Series will complement the racing card this evening! We’d like to thank Joe Skotnicki for the opportunity to bring his racing series to Ransomville for the first time!

Friday September 6th will see the annual return of the 2019 DIRTcar Sportsman Championship Trail! The annual Ransomville / Merrittville / Humberstone swing is always a favorite for fans and we look forward to carrying on the tradition!

Friday September 13th and Saturday September 14th will see the return of the 2 day King of the Hill Weekend! On Friday, the B.E.I. Lightning Series will make their 2nd return for the Sean Letts Memorial. “Brian and Tony do a great job promoting the B.E.I. Lightning Series!” commented Ransomville GM Jenn Martin. “We are really excited to have them back!” Once again, this race will feature lap $$$ to be spread throughout the field! We will release additional King of the Hill Weekend information shortly! Stay tuned for the really "Big" surprises!

Added Bonus!
For 2019, track officials have been in close contact with the Jeffery Family regarding the Sid Jeffery Memorial. This year the Sid Jeffery Memorial will see lap money for both the 358 and Sportsman teams! The date for the event is tentatively scheduled for Friday June 21st!
